High performance: MongoDB utilizes an in-memory storage engine, allowing for fast data retrieval and improved data reading performance.
High Reliability: MongoDB supports data redundancy backups to ensure data is not lost, providing high reliability.
High scalability: MongoDB supports horizontal scaling, allowing for improved system performance by adding more nodes.
Flexible data model: MongoDB is a document database that stores data in the form of documents, allowing for complex data structures, support for nested documents, arrays, and other data types.
Support for indexes: MongoDB supports the creation of indexes, which can improve database query performance.
High availability: MongoDB supports master-slave replication and replica sets, ensuring data availability and fault tolerance.
Multiple ways of querying: MongoDB offers a variety of query methods, including basic queries, range queries, sorting, grouping, etc., to meet different querying needs.
Free and open source: MongoDB is a database system that is open source and free to use.